Abstract

The invention discloses a device for converting unidirectional vibration into orthogonal vibration. The device comprises a vibration input transfer plate, two oblique support elements and a vibration output end. The two oblique support elements are mounted between the vibration input transfer plate and the vibration output end, and vibration transmission directions of the two oblique support elements are not parallel to a vibration input direction of the vibration input transfer plate. During usage, vibration power is inputted to the vibration input transfer plate, different transmission responses are transmitted to the vibration output end via the two oblique support elements, and double-direction orthogonal vibration with certain phase difference is synthesized at the vibration output end, so that a function of converting the unidirectional vibration into the orthogonal vibration can be realized. The orthogonal vibration can be generated by a single vibration power source, and accordingly the device has the advantages of simple structure, stable performance and low cost. Besides, application requirements of orthogonal vibration tests can be met by the aid of the device, and the device further can be used for designing planar vibrating screens.

Description

technical field [0001] The invention relates to a vibration device, in particular to a device for converting unidirectional vibration into orthogonal vibration. Background technique [0002] Orthogonal vibration is often used in vibration testing. The current orthogonal vibration is mostly generated by dual power sources, that is, two vibration sources are used and their vibration power acts on a test piece at the same time. After the two different vibrations reach the test piece, two-way orthogonal vibration with a certain difference is formed. . Since this method requires two vibration power sources, it has a large volume, a relatively complex structure, high cost, and the problem of unstable performance due to inconvenient control. Contents of the invention [0003] The object of the present invention is to provide a device for converting unidirectional vibration into orthogonal vibration in order to solve the above problems.
